Legal Requirements for Driving Lessons in the UK

In the UK, there is no fixed legal requirement for the number of driving lessons you must take before booking your practical driving test. However, the Driver and Vehicle Standards Agency (DVSA) suggests that most learners need around 45 hours of professional driving lessons to reach the standard required to pass.

Keep in mind that the total number of lessons varies depending on:

  • Your prior experience

  • Practice outside formal lessons

  • Learning pace and confidence behind the wheel
